I just noticed that the gcc-4 available on 1.5 is no longer sufficient to
do a self-hosted build of 1.7.  Not a show-stopper, since I have
successfully built self-hosted under 1.7 using the latest patch, but it
was kind of kind of convenient being able to build under 1.5, as it meant
fewer cygwin 1.7 processes to stop before installing a just-built dll.
